Jefferson, SD vs Pine Lakes Addition, SD
There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Jefferson is 27.6% cheaper than Pine Lakes Addition. With a cost index of 85 vs 118,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Jefferson to Pine Lakes Addition should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Jefferson are $177,900 compared to $567,000 in Pine Lakes Addition, a 69% gap.
Median household income in Jefferson is $81,149 compared to $192,813 in Pine Lakes Addition (-57.9%). While Pine Lakes Addition is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
Climate-wise, both cities share similar average temperatures (48.4°F vs 47.4°F). Jefferson receives more rainfall at 29.3" per year compared to 27.8" in Pine Lakes Addition.
